Synthesis, structural characterization and catalytic activity of a palladium(II) complex bearing a new ditopic thiophene-N-heterocyclic carbene ligand

摘要
A new thiophene-functionalized benzimidazolium salt (2) has been prepared by reacting N-methylbenzimidazole with 2-bromomethylthiophene (1), which in turn was obtained by bromination of 2-thiophenemethanol with PBr3. Subsequent reaction of salt 2 with Pd(OAc)(2) afforded the cis-configured bis(carbene) Pd(II) complex (cis-3), which in solution exists as an inseparable mixture of cis-anti and cis-syn-rotamers in a 3.5:1 ratio. All new compounds have been fully characterized by spectroscopic and spectrometric methods. A preliminary catalytic study shows that cis-3 is highly active in the Suzuki-Miyaura coupling of aryl bromides with phenylboronic acid in/on water as environmentally benign reaction media.
